Yeah, these come from the British High Pitch era, and they’d given up on the super long tuning slides of the preceeding “let’s try to make one flute work at low pitch and high pitch” era. A bit inconvenient once they then went for modern pitch. It’s quite common that modern pitch is at the very end of the short slide. I’ve racked my brains (both cells at once!) over the years and not been able to come up with easy solutions. See: https://www.mcgee-flutes.com/HighPitchCure.htm Pleased to hear of any other suggestions!
You might be able to swell the end of the inner slide by inserting a steel rod and running it around, pressing outwards. Go lightly - you don’t want to split the slide, or make it too tight to fit. Alternatively talk to your local woodwind repairer - they might just happen to have a slide stretcher that fits!

Yeah, that reminds us that the spacing on flute finger holes is set more to “what the customer can bear” rather than any acoustic ideal. The conical flute has the advantage in this regards as the same stretch will produce a bigger pitch change than on a cylindrical bore.

Finally, where the metal tenon goes into the body, there is hairline crack developing. I’m very reticent to try removing the tenon to glue it up because the wood is pretty thin and I don’t have a lathe. I’m thinking I should just whip this with string to stop it propagating. Is dripping in some superglue bad?
This will be because the wood has shrunk in a less humid environment than where the flute was made. The metal slide prevents shrinkage, so crack! I’ve never been a fan of whipping, as it’s not just a matter of holding the crack together - the metal slide prevents that. Unless you can get the slide out (and that’s often just about impossible!) to relieve the pressure, I reckon I’d go with the superglue.

Should I just change all the pads? they’re all very dry leather. They seem to work but I’d say the springs could be expanded a bit first. Would the flute restorers just replace old pads as a mater of routine or make the attempt to preserve old ones?
I’d be guided here by the suck and blow tests. You don’t want to be able to suck any air past the pads. If they are really old and hard, I’d replace them, but be aware that’s a bit of work to do well. You should be able to find YouTube or other guides on replacing clarinet pads. If they seem to have life, you could try replenishing the leather with something from your local shoemaker. Even cork grease might help, at least to confirm the flute’s usefulness.
Now, do be very careful about bending the springs and attempting to straighten any bent shafts (that Long F looks a bit odd!). Remember these are brass, very old, and very “work-hardened”. So they are looking forward to any opportunity to snap. Unless you are looking forward to improving your hard-soldering (brazing) skills! So only make changes you have to!
And check out where the tips of the springs touch the body of the flute. Is this plain wood, or has the maker inset little metal striker plates? And if plain wood, has the tip of the spring dug itself a little hole in the wood, making it harder for the spring to function well? If so, it often repays the effort of gluing in a tiny metal plate, particularly on those keys you feel return sluggishly. I use stainless steel, but it probably doesn’t matter what metal you use as long as it doesn’t rust.
And if you decide that the surface is ok, put a dob of cork grease or similar lubricant on the tip of the spring to reduce wear and drag in future.

Yes, nickel silver, or German Silver as it was known back then. It’s essentially brass - copper and zinc - with some nickel thrown in to give it a silvery colour. But it behaves like brass, and will work-harden and crack if maltreated.
Nickel Silver tarnishes greeny-yellow, whereas real silver tarnishes black, especially if you live near a coal-fired power station! Some of the 19th century catalogues list the same flute with silver or German Silver fittings. For the budget-minded player…
Oh, and if needing repair or replacement, a convenient source is the EPNS (Electroplated Nickel Silver) cutlery you can sometimes pick up in op-shops. The bowl of desert or soup spoons great for pad cups, the handles of spoons or forks for key touches and shafts, rings can be made from various parts depending on how thick they need to be. Yes, silver and the usual borax paste works fine. If wanting to form keycups from spoons, you do need to anneal the metal first, or it will crack, as it is already work-hardened. Indeed, if any significant forming is required, wise to anneal, start to form; anneal, continue to form; and even anneal, finish forming!
I’ve even used the tines from an EPNS fork to make replacement Nickel Silver keypins for old flutes where some of the pins had been mangled or lost! It’s a bit of an effort, but possible!
